## What agentic search is — and why it changes the economics

Agentic search is the practice of an AI model autonomously issuing queries, synthesizing results, and acting on them without a human present at the moment of query. Unlike AI-augmented search — where a human types a question and an AI summarizes results — agentic search removes the human from the loop entirely. Gemini Spark, announced at Google I/O 2026 and running on Gemini 3.5 via Google's Antigravity agent harness, is the first major commercial deployment at scale: users assign it tasks by email, and it executes across Google Cloud infrastructure overnight.

## The parallel: open-web search economy vs the agentic web

For 25 years the open web ran a clean loop: a human typed a query, Google returned ranked links, the human clicked, a publisher earned a pageview, and an advertiser paid for the impression. Every step required human presence — that presence was the billing event. In the agentic web, an AI agent issues the query, synthesizes an answer from publisher-sourced content, and delivers a direct response with no click, no pageview, and no ad impression. The underlying need has not changed. Every mechanism that funded each participant in that loop has.

## What Time reported — and what the data confirms

Billy Perrigo's May 20, 2026 piece in Time frames Google I/O 2026 as the most significant restructuring of search in the company's history, and correctly identifies Gemini Spark's background browsing capability as the structural inflection: searches performed not by humans, but by AI agents acting on their behalf. Independent data validates the scale. Similarweb confirms zero-click searches rose from 56% to 69% between May 2024 and May 2025. Chartbeat (March 2026) documents a 60% decline in search referral traffic for small publishers over two years and a 22% decline for large ones. Press Gazette reported global Google referral traffic down 33% in the year to November 2025, with the U.S. falling 38%.

## The contrarian read: niche publishers will gain leverage

### The steelman

A credible counter-argument — echoed in Press Gazette's 2026 search fragmentation analysis and several Q1 2026 Forrester briefings — holds that authoritative niche publishers gain leverage as LLMs preferentially cite domain expertise over generalist content. Proponents point to ChatGPT referral traffic growing 3.26x year-over-year (Digiday, 2025) as evidence that AI platforms will become a meaningful distribution channel in time.

### Where the argument breaks

Citation share without a payment rail is influence stripped of revenue. The Cloudflare crawl-to-referral data is the definitive rebuttal: Anthropic ingests 73,000 pages per referral sent; OpenAI, 1,700. Even if both platforms triple their referral output, the arithmetic does not close a 33–60% decline in Google traffic. When Gemini Spark is the query issuer — operating at 3 a.m. with no destination browser open — the referral question is structurally moot. The niche publisher thesis is correct about influence. It is wrong about economics.

### For Publishers

The crawl-to-referral ratio is the business problem in a single number. The 2024–2025 licensing deals with OpenAI and Google — flat-rate payments of $5M to $60M annually (Digiday, 2025) — were advance payments for content access, not a scalable revenue model tied to citation volume. Five of the six most recent OpenAI publisher deals no longer include model training rights, a signal that real-time content is now the priced asset — still on terms publishers did not design. ## What is already moving at the frontier

Three signals in the 90 days before I/O 2026 define where this category lands. Google began testing sponsored placements inside AI Mode in February 2026 — the first structural signal that the platform will commercialize the citation layer. OpenAI's CFO confirmed ads are coming to ChatGPT, creating a second major AI advertising surface likely before end of 2026. Microsoft launched the AI Performance Dashboard in March 2026, giving brands systematic visibility into where they appear inside AI-generated answers — establishing that AI citation is measurable and, therefore, sellable. Pricing power sits with whoever standardizes it first.

### How much has publisher traffic declined because of AI Search?

Chartbeat data published in March 2026 shows small publishers lost 60% of search referral traffic over two years; mid-size publishers lost 47%; large publishers lost 22%. Press Gazette reported a 33% global decline in Google referral traffic in the year to November 2025, with the U.S. down 38%. Despite ChatGPT referral traffic growing 3.26x year-over-year, AI platforms still represent less than 1% of total publisher page view referrals (Chartbeat, March 2026).

### What is the crawl-to-referral ratio and why does it matter for publishers?

The crawl-to-referral ratio measures how many pages an AI engine ingests per referral link it sends back. Cloudflare's 2025 data estimated Anthropic at 73,000:1 and OpenAI at 1,700:1, versus Google Search at roughly 14:1. Publishers are fuelling AI answers at enormous scale while receiving near-zero traffic in return — effectively subsidising the engines that cite them with no structural compensation mechanism in place.

### Are publisher licensing deals with OpenAI and Google a sustainable revenue model?

Not at current structure. The 2024–2025 flat-rate deals ($5M–$60M annually) were payments for training and real-time access — not a recurring model tied to citation volume or ad placement. They bought publishers time, not economic structure. The News/Media Alliance and Prorata are piloting a 50% revenue-share model linked to AI response usage, a more sustainable direction but not yet at industry scale.
